Moon Lake - Dickinson County Information

Moon Lake is a lovely body of water located in Dickinson County, Michigan. Here’s some local information regarding fishing and boating on Moon Lake, as well as other relevant details:

Local Information
- Location: Moon Lake is situated near the town of Norway, in the northern part of Dickinson County in Michigan’s Upper Peninsula. It's surrounded by beautiful forests and is a great spot for those looking to relax in nature.

- Access Points: Access to the lake may be limited, so check for local public access sites if you're looking to launch a boat or fish.

Fishing
- Fish Species: Moon Lake is home to various fish species, including northern pike, bass, panfish (such as bluegill and crappie), and possibly trout, depending on local conditions.

- Fishing Regulations: Be sure to check Michigan’s fishing regulations, including licensing requirements and seasonal restrictions. The Michigan Department of Natural Resources (DNR) website provides up-to-date information about catch limits and specific rules for the area.

- Fishing Tips:
- Early morning and late afternoon are generally the best times to fish.
- Try using live bait like worms or minnows, as well as artificial lures that mimic local prey.

Boating
- Types of Craft: Moon Lake is suitable for various types of boating activities including kayaking, canoeing, and small motorboats. However, it's advisable to check the size of the lake and specific regulations regarding motorized boats.

- Safety Regulations: Always wear life jackets, be aware of boating regulations, and consider local weather conditions before heading out.

Other Activities
- Camping and Recreation: The area around Moon Lake offers opportunities for camping, hiking, and wildlife observation. Always follow Leave No Trace principles to preserve the natural environment.

- Local Amenities: Check out nearby communities for accommodations, restaurants, and stores. Norway and Iron Mountain are the closest towns with amenities.
